S10: E11 Why care about Accountability?

In this episode, we’re joined by Sten, founder of Tability, an OKR platform designed to make accountability seamless and help teams achieve their goals faster. We chat about how accountability fits into the OKR framework and why this is so crucial. Sten explains that while teams often excel at setting goals during workshops, they frequently “drop the ball” when it comes to staying on track. Tability bridges this gap by making goals part of your weekly routine instead of something that gets revisited only at the end of the quarter. Here are some of the key takeaways from our conversation: * Why spreadsheets fail for OKRs: Goals on spreadsheets can easily lead to drift. Without regular check-ins, teams lose momentum. * Building habits for weekly accountability: Sten emphasises the importance of reviewing progress to ensure you're moving in the right direction * Speeding up execution: Delayed feedback can waste time and resources. By integrating OKRs into a team's rhythm, Tability empowers faster decision-making and execution. * Enabling self-management: The ultimate goal of OKRs is to help teams self-manage effectively. This approach contrasts with traditional command-and-control models and unlocks bottom-up energy. * Adapting to leadership changes: Sten shares how Tability often supports teams undergoing leadership shifts by providing clarity and empowering individuals * The importance of setting clear expectations: Goals aren’t a silver bullet—they require clarity, alignment, and regular follow-up to be effective. If your team has ever struggled to stay accountable to your goals or wants to achieve faster execution with fewer bottlenecks, this episode is sure to arm you with lots of insights.   Enjoy the episode!

S10: E10 OKRs and the future: Staying relevant in a data-driven world

Welcome back to another episode of Giant Talk. In this episode, we sit down with Jonathan Elliot, a seasoned CEO with a career spanning commercial sales & marketing, strategy consulting, and leadership. Jonathan shares his expertise on implementing Objectives and Key Results (OKRs) in large, complex organisations and the unique challenges that come with it. We discuss: * The role of OKRs: How OKRs help organisations scale, transform, and navigate crises * Building alignment: Creating a vision, clarifying roles, and ensuring teams stay aligned without disruption. * Future-focused thinking: Why OKRs should be tied to forward-looking metrics, not past performance. * Strategic Execution: Why success isn’t just about hitting “green” metrics but executing the strategy effectively. Jonathan also highlights the universal value of OKRs for organisations of all sizes and the top benefits of implementing this framework effectively. If you're ready to align your teams and drive meaningful outcomes, this conversation is packed with actionable insights.   Enjoy the episode!
